Description

The tale unfolds in a succinct yet powerful manner, delving into the themes of duty, sacrifice, and the quest for justice. It portrays the struggles of Herakles' children, who seek refuge and protection in the face of perilous threats. Their journey is marked by a determined fight against adversity, showcasing the resilience of the human spirit.

Euripides crafts an emotional narrative that resonates with timeless challenges, as the characters navigate a world fraught with danger. The intense interactions and dramatic tensions invite the audience to reflect on the nature of heroism and the weight of legacy, making this play a poignant exploration of familial bonds amid chaos and uncertainty.
